Buying Guide for the Best Robot Vacuum With Mapping Technology

Choosing the right robot vacuum with mapping technology can significantly enhance your cleaning experience by providing efficient and thorough cleaning. When selecting a robot vacuum, it's important to consider various specifications that will determine how well the device meets your needs. Understanding these key specs will help you make an informed decision and ensure you get the best fit for your home and lifestyle.
Mapping TechnologyMapping technology allows the robot vacuum to navigate your home more efficiently by creating a map of the area it needs to clean. This is important because it ensures that the vacuum covers all areas without missing spots or cleaning the same area multiple times. There are different types of mapping technologies, such as laser-based, camera-based, and gyroscope-based. Laser-based mapping is generally the most accurate and efficient, followed by camera-based, and then gyroscope-based. If you have a complex home layout or multiple rooms, a vacuum with advanced mapping technology like laser or camera-based is recommended.
Battery LifeBattery life determines how long the robot vacuum can operate on a single charge. This is crucial because it affects how much area the vacuum can clean before needing to recharge. Battery life can range from 60 minutes to over 150 minutes. For smaller homes or apartments, a shorter battery life may be sufficient. However, for larger homes, a longer battery life is preferable to ensure the vacuum can clean the entire area without frequent interruptions for recharging.
Suction PowerSuction power is a measure of how effectively the robot vacuum can pick up dirt, dust, and debris. This is important for ensuring a thorough clean, especially on carpets and rugs. Suction power is usually measured in Pascals (Pa). Lower-end models may have around 1000 Pa, while higher-end models can exceed 2000 Pa. If you have mostly hard floors, a lower suction power may be adequate. For homes with carpets or pets, higher suction power is recommended to ensure all dirt and pet hair is effectively removed.
Dustbin CapacityDustbin capacity refers to the amount of dirt and debris the robot vacuum can hold before it needs to be emptied. This is important because a larger dustbin means less frequent emptying, which is more convenient. Dustbin capacities can range from around 0.3 liters to over 0.6 liters. If you have a larger home or pets that shed a lot, a vacuum with a larger dustbin capacity will be more suitable to avoid frequent interruptions.
Noise LevelNoise level indicates how loud the robot vacuum is while operating. This is important if you plan to run the vacuum while you are at home, as a quieter vacuum will be less disruptive. Noise levels are measured in decibels (dB), with most robot vacuums ranging from 50 dB to 70 dB. If you are sensitive to noise or have young children or pets, opting for a quieter model (closer to 50 dB) will be more comfortable.
Smart FeaturesSmart features include capabilities like Wi-Fi connectivity, app control, voice control, and integration with smart home systems. These features are important for convenience and ease of use, allowing you to control and schedule cleaning sessions remotely. Some models also offer advanced features like room-specific cleaning and no-go zones. If you value convenience and want to integrate the vacuum into your smart home ecosystem, look for models with robust smart features.
Obstacle DetectionObstacle detection helps the robot vacuum navigate around furniture, walls, and other obstacles without getting stuck or causing damage. This is important for ensuring the vacuum can clean efficiently without constant supervision. Advanced models use sensors and cameras to detect and avoid obstacles more accurately. If your home has a lot of furniture or clutter, a vacuum with advanced obstacle detection will be more effective in navigating and cleaning your space.
